A Vote for Martin

The Saratoga Springs firefighters’ union, I.A.F.F. Local 343, has endorsed, and is working closely with, the person whom they hope will be their future boss.

As a lifelong union man, it is disheartening to see any labor union leave the fold and endorse Republican/Conservative candidates. Perhaps the leadership of Local 343 has forgotten the long struggle for fair treatment of workers (read “New Deal”) headed up by progressive Democrats in the last century—labor reforms which, by the way, were bitterly opposed by Republicans and conservatives both then and now.

It is no secret that the firefighters’ union has serious concerns about the proposed East Side EMS station. 

Going all-in with a Republican candidate for commissioner of public safety, whose position on the EMS station is to pull back and further study the issue, looks like an end-around to me.

The citizens of Saratoga Springs deserve a commissioner of public safety who will work to complete the task of building and staffing an East Side EMS station with no further delay. 

Constructing this new EMS station, and equipping it with fair staffing, based on fair labor rules developed through years of collective bargaining, is possible right now. 

The choice for commissioner of public safety is clear. Vote for Peter Martin. Thank You.

Jeff Partridge 

Saratoga Springs
